Mail repeatedly downloads deleted Gmail messages

Since 6th January (2 days) Mail has been repeatedly downloading messages from my 3 gmail accounts after I delete them. How do I stop it? I've been using Mail with these email addresses for several months.

  • if you have recently set-up iCloud to sync Mail ... there may be a setting there you can change ?


  • Could GMail be set up to keep your Mac Mail and GMail Inbox in sync with same messages in both places?


  • You may need to log-in to your account at GMail and check what actual settings are currently in place there: Try: https://accounts.google.com/ ( GMail may have added new features ?)


  • In GMail: At the top right, click Settings

(ie: the gear icon) > See all settings


Eg: If you are able to set that an email deletes on GMail when you delete an eMail on Mac ... then GMail will no longer have that message to download.
